INTERNAL MEMO — Inventory Write-Down

To: Incoming Director
From: Finance Operations

We are recording a write-down on obsolete Fennick 2 stock held at the Aldermoor warehouse. Approximately 14,000 units will be written off following the discontinuation decision last quarter. The charge lands in this period's results and has been reviewed by the audit committee. Disposal is scheduled through our certified recycler. The related planning note appears directly below.

internal memo for tagef-hadup: Gross margin on Ulaath came in at 15 percent against a plan of 5 percent. Only 7 of the 120 pilot accounts renewed Ulaath, so a churn review is set for October 15.

Team — shipping the BloomGate filter update in front of KestrelKV tonight. False-positive rate tuned down to target; memory footprint up ~4%, within budget. Canary ran clean for 48h in the Larkfield cluster. No action needed unless read latency alarms fire. For Thursday's sync, note that the deployed artifact is identified by the build token below.

build token for tawif-bahip: htk31_68bba16e1afabfef4ecc69408c06f16

Branch managers should expect a six-month transition with parallel running through month four. Headcount impacts are limited to the Ellsworth site; redeployment options are being mapped with HR. Service-level targets stay unchanged during cutover. Escalation paths will be republished before go-live. The commercial rationale and timing are set out in the confidential note below.

confidential, kagaf-faduf: Headcount on the Ralix team goes from 5 to 117 by the end of November. Gross margin on Ralix came in at 12 percent against a plan of 10 percent.